Khan was the very first true star of Pakistan cricket. He possessed qualities that made him a very valuable cricketer and raised the profile of the video game in Pakistan. Numerous young Pakistanis admired Imran Khan as a good example- causing more interest in fast bowling on a spin-dominated sub-continent. Khan was a pioneer for quick bowling in Pakistan- inspiring other rate most wicket taking bowler like Waqar Younis and Wasim Akram.

Akram had an excellent record in all forms of the video game- being a versatile cricket bowler with most wickets. He had the distinction of playing 104 Test matches, from which he took 414 wickets at approximately 23.62. He was as much of a strike bowler as Waqar Younis, however was the essential of Pakistan's bowling attack for the majority of his career. Wasim's batting- though rather unfulfilled- proved that he was a capable lower-order batsman if not a genuine all-rounder. Akram scored an unbeaten Test double-century and averaged 22.64 runs in Tests. In all, he handled to score three Test centuries.

Walsh would be remembered for his bowling collaboration with the intense Curtly Ambrose. These two quick bowling legends took over 900 Test-wickets combined. They frequently shared the new-ball to damaging impact. England would keep in mind being damaged for 46 runs under pressure from Ambrose and Walsh. A real gentleman and good example, Walsh is one of the all-time greats of the West Indies.
